Description

Defence Construction Canada (DCC) is calling for abbreviated proposals from consulting firms to establish a Source List (SL) to provide “as and when required” the following professional services at various locations across Ontario: The Consultant will be required to provide “as and when required” Designated Substances Survey (DSS), hazardous material (Hazmat) and Environmental Compliance Consultant Services. Information provided by the Proponents will be evaluated using the established criteria in the RFAP. The SL will be for a period of three (3) years with a maximum estimated value of $3,000,000.00 If mutually agreeable between the Consultant and DCC, the SL may be extended for up to two (2) additional one (1) year periods and may be increased in the order of $2,000,000.00 at any time during the term of the SL, and at DCC’s sole discretion. Commissions under the SL are expected to be valued between $ 10,000.00 and $ 60,000.00; the maximum value of a commission under the SL is $ 400,000.00. Refer to the RFAP document for additional information. This solicitation is being conducted in accordance with the requirements set out in the Canadian Free Trade Agreement (CFTA), Chapter Nineteen of the Canada-European Union Comprehensive Economic and Trade Agreement (CETA) and the World Trade Organization Agreement on Government Procurement (WTO-GPA).
